From a “nibble” of perky edamame in sweet soy with gochugaru flakes, the meal at Robata in Soho rolls gently downhill.

At La Ferme aux Grives, part of Les Prés d’Eugénie in south-west France, ingredients spit-roasted over an open fire include suckling pig stuffed “comme en Castille”. Succulence.

Not every business in Eugénie-les-Bains is run by Maison Guérard. Le Bistrot d’Eugénie, the village café, boldly provides us with classic jambon-beurre (baguette).

The first dinner according to the precepts of Michel Guérard’s Cuisine Minceur (three courses at 635 calories) kicks off with Le Clafoutis de Legumes de Saison.

After seeing Wild Rose with brilliant Jessie Buckley in the title part at Everyman King’s Cross, “Ironed chicken” with polenta, bulgur and dried yogurt sauce at jolly, jumping Coal Office.
